New diesel from Valero

I was looking for cetane levels from fuel producers and found this.

Diamond Green Diesel Begins Production
Diamond Green Diesel, a partnership of Valero subsidiary Diamond Alternative Energy LLC and Darling International Inc., has started production of renewable diesel fuel from recycled animal fat, used cooking oil and distiller’s corn oil, at a new 9,300-barrel- per-day facility next to the Valero St. Charles Refinery. Valero is operating
the plant and marketing the
renewable diesel and co-
products.
The effort marks Valero’s first advanced biofuels production beyond ethanol. It is the first move into the fuels market for Darling, the nation’s leading rendering company. With the facility’s opening, Diamond Green Diesel becomes the largest biomass-based diesel plant in the U.S., capable of annually
converting 1.1 billion pounds of feedstock into more than 136 million gallons of renewable diesel.
